Vaginal bleeding in late pregnancy, occurring after the 20th week, can be a concerning symptom and may indicate several potential issues. One common cause is placental abruption, where the placenta detaches prematurely from the uterine wall, potentially leading to severe bleeding and compromising oxygen and nutrients to the baby. Placenta previa is another condition where the placenta is abnormally positioned near or covering the cervix, leading to bleeding as the cervix begins to dilate. Preterm labor, characterized by contractions and cervical changes before 37 weeks, can also cause vaginal bleeding. Additionally, bleeding may occur due to cervical changes or infections. In some cases, it may be a sign of uterine rupture, especially in women with a history of cesarean sections or uterine surgery.
Treatment for vaginal bleeding in late pregnancy depends on the cause and severity of the bleeding. For placenta previa, management typically involves bed rest, pelvic rest, and careful monitoring, with delivery planned by cesarean section if necessary. In cases of placental abruption, treatment may include hospitalization, monitoring of both mother and baby, and, depending on the severity, early delivery might be required. Preterm labor may be managed with medications to halt contractions and corticosteroids to help mature the baby's lungs. If an infection is identified, appropriate antibiotics will be administered. Regardless of the cause, any instance of vaginal bleeding in late pregnancy warrants immediate evaluation by a healthcare provider to ensure the safety and well-being of both the mother and the baby.
